Abstract
Pleomorphic vesicles in two different classes of ‘flat-vesicle-containing profiles’ (F-profiles) from the superficial layers of the superior colliculus ofGalago and chimpanzee were found to be disk-like in shape as revealed by tilt analysis. In both primates, presynaptic dendrites, postsynaptic F-profiles and exclusively presynaptic F-profiles cannot be distinguished on the basis of vesicle morphology. This lends support to the notion that F-profiles originate from one type of neuron. Modifications of the basic disk shape are interpreted as manifestations of different stages in the life cycle of individual vesicles.Keywords
